Eating eggs may support eye, heart, skin, hair, bone and brain health. One egg has 6 grams of the stuff, with all nine “essential” amino acids, the building blocks of protein. That’s important because those are the ones your body can’t make by itself. Most healthy people can eat up to seven eggs a week without affecting their heart health.
